The University at Buffalo (UB), established in 1846, is a premier public research university located in Buffalo and Amherst, New York. As the largest institution in the State University of New York (SUNY) system, UB offers a comprehensive range of undergraduate, graduate, and professional programs. It is recognized as a flagship university.

Students must complete the FAFSA (Free Application for Federal Student Aid) to be considered for federal, state, and institutional aid. UB’s priority deadline is February 1.
Yes, UB offers limited scholarships for international students, including the International Student Scholarship and departmental awards.
